I appreciate your concern but my team has taken multiple things into account. The way our robot is designed we are using all 8 motors at the moment with only 2 expansion strings. our roller mechanism and intake are connected, with the addition of pneumatics we would be able to free up a motor as well as add 2-4 more strings for expansion (which already can cover about 20 tiles.)
We are trying to compete at the most competitive level we can, we believe that pneumatics would help us do that. We have been observing the high school robots from our program and have a few ideas of how we could go about this. needless to say, we are prepared and ready to put time into learning how to use them.
Solenoid driver cables only come from vex. For other components, try smc pneumatics, radwell.com, or motion industries
